California CodesCode of Civil Procedure - CCPPart 1 — Of Courts of JusticeTitle 1 — Organization and JurisdictionChapter 5.5 — Small Claims CourtArticle 5 — HearingSection 116.520
(a) The parties have the right to offer evidence by witnesses at the hearing or, with the permission of the court, at another time.
(b) If the defendant fails to appear, the court shall still require the plaintiff to present evidence to prove his or her claim.
(c) The court may consult witnesses informally and otherwise investigate the controversy with or without notice to the parties.
Notes
Allows parties to offer witness evidence at a small claims hearing or, with court permission, at another time. If the defendant does not appear, the court must still require the plaintiff to prove the claim with evidence; the court may also consult witnesses informally and otherwise investigate the dispute with or without notice to the parties.
